Convertir HEX en RGB est une opération que tout designer ou développeur web finit par faire des dizaines de fois : on récupère un code couleur hexadécimal dans une maquette, mais le CSS, un script ou une bibliothèque graphique attend trois valeurs numériques de rouge, vert et bleu. Plutôt que de sortir la calculatrice ou de chercher une table de correspondance, autant laisser un outil faire le calcul à votre place, instantanément et sans la moindre erreur de saisie.
C'est exactement le rôle de notre convertisseur de couleurs gratuit. Il fonctionne entièrement dans votre navigateur, côté client : aucun code couleur n'est envoyé vers un serveur, rien n'est stocké, et vous n'avez ni compte à créer ni logiciel à installer. Vous collez un code HEX, vous obtenez immédiatement sa valeur RGB exacte, prête à être copiée dans votre feuille de style. Comme HEX et RGB décrivent la couleur de la même façon, la conversion est mathématiquement précise et sans aucune perte.
HEX et RGB : deux écritures de la même couleur
Une couleur à l'écran se compose toujours de trois canaux : rouge, vert et bleu. Ce que l'on appelle RGB n'est rien d'autre que ces trois canaux exprimés sous forme de nombres entiers, chacun allant de 0 à 255. Par exemple, rgb(52, 152, 219) signifie : un peu de rouge, beaucoup de vert, encore plus de bleu — soit un joli bleu ciel.
Le format HEX décrit rigoureusement la même chose, mais en notation hexadécimale (base 16), plus compacte. Un code comme #3498DB se lit par paires : 34 pour le rouge, 98 pour le vert, DB pour le bleu. Chaque paire couvre exactement la même plage que son canal RGB (de 00 à FF, c'est-à-dire de 0 à 255). Autrement dit, HEX et RGB sont deux manières d'écrire des valeurs strictement identiques : passer de l'un à l'autre ne change jamais la couleur, seulement sa présentation. C'est ce qui garantit qu'une conversion est toujours exacte.
Comment convertir HEX en RGB en trois étapes
La conversion se fait en quelques secondes avec notre convertisseur HEX en RGB :
- Saisissez votre code HEX. Collez la valeur hexadécimale (par exemple
#FF5733), avec ou sans le dièse. Vous pouvez aussi utiliser le sélecteur de couleur intégré pour choisir une teinte visuellement, sans connaître son code à l'avance. - Lisez le résultat RGB. Les trois valeurs — rouge, vert, bleu — s'affichent instantanément à côté de votre saisie, accompagnées d'un aperçu de la couleur pour vérifier d'un coup d'œil.
- Copiez et collez. Récupérez la valeur
rgb()d'un seul clic et insérez-la directement dans votre CSS ou votre code.
Aucune installation, aucune inscription, aucun temps d'attente : tout se calcule localement, dans l'onglet ouvert.
Lire un code HEX : le calcul, en bref
Comprendre la mécanique aide à faire confiance à l'outil. Un code HEX se découpe en trois paires de caractères, et chaque paire se traduit en un nombre décimal de 0 à 255. La conversion d'une paire suit une règle simple : on multiplie le premier chiffre par 16, puis on ajoute le second.
Prenons #3498DB :
34en hexadécimal donne (3 × 16) + 4 = 52 pour le rouge.98donne (9 × 16) + 8 = 152 pour le vert.DBdonne (13 × 16) + 11 = 219 pour le bleu (en hexadécimal,Dvaut 13 etBvaut 11).
Résultat : rgb(52, 152, 219). La logique est toujours la même, quelle que soit la couleur — et c'est précisément ce que l'outil automatise pour vous, sans risque d'erreur de calcul.
Quand a-t-on besoin du format RGB (et RGBA) ?
Si HEX domine dans les maquettes et les chartes graphiques, le format RGB reste indispensable dans plusieurs situations concrètes du développement web.
La plus fréquente concerne la transparence. Le format HEX classique ne gère pas l'opacité de façon intuitive, alors que RGB se prolonge naturellement en RGBA, où le quatrième paramètre (l'alpha) définit le niveau de transparence entre 0 et 1. Pour un fond de calque semi-transparent ou un effet de superposition, on écrit par exemple :
.overlay {
background-color: rgba(52, 152, 219, 0.5); /* bleu à 50 % d'opacité */
}
Le format RGB est aussi plus lisible quand on veut ajuster un canal à la main ou manipuler des couleurs par programmation : en JavaScript, en Canvas ou dans un calcul de dégradé, travailler avec des entiers de 0 à 255 est bien plus pratique que de jongler avec de l'hexadécimal. Enfin, certaines API graphiques et certains langages attendent directement des valeurs RGB. Convertir en amont vous évite de bloquer sur un format incompatible au moment où vous en avez le plus besoin.
Foire aux questions
Faut-il une connexion Internet ou un compte pour convertir HEX en RGB ? Non. Une fois la page chargée, toutes les conversions s'effectuent localement dans votre navigateur. L'outil est entièrement gratuit, ne demande aucune inscription et n'envoie aucune donnée vers un serveur.
La conversion HEX vers RGB est-elle vraiment exacte ? Oui, et c'est une certitude mathématique. HEX et RGB représentent les mêmes valeurs sur les trois canaux de couleur ; le passage de l'un à l'autre est une simple traduction de base 16 vers base 10. Il n'y a donc ni arrondi ni perte : la couleur obtenue est identique à la couleur d'origine.
Comment convertir HEX en RGB manuellement pour vérifier ? Découpez le code en trois paires hexadécimales et convertissez chacune en décimal de 0 à 255. Pour #3498DB, 34 vaut 52, 98 vaut 152 et DB vaut 219, d'où rgb(52, 152, 219). Pour gagner du temps, utilisez directement le convertisseur HEX en RGB.
Quelle est la différence entre RGB et RGBA ? RGB définit une couleur par ses trois canaux rouge, vert et bleu. RGBA ajoute un quatrième paramètre, l'alpha, qui contrôle la transparence de 0 (totalement transparent) à 1 (totalement opaque). On utilise RGBA dès qu'un élément doit laisser transparaître ce qui se trouve derrière lui.
Convertissez vos couleurs dès maintenant
Plus besoin de calculs à la main ni de tableaux de correspondance : ouvrez notre convertisseur HEX en RGB gratuit, collez votre code et récupérez la valeur RGB exacte en quelques secondes, le tout dans votre navigateur et en toute confidentialité. Et si vous travaillez aussi avec d'autres formats — HSL, CMJN ou OKLCH —, le convertisseur de couleurs complet vous permet de passer de l'un à l'autre tout aussi facilement. À vous de jouer.



